Skip to main content

Overview

Neurealm delivered firmware development and software validation automation for a Tier 1 semiconductor company. The project centered on the functional validation of a sophisticated Audio DSP algorithm within an Integrated Circuit (IC). By architecting a specialized automation environment, Neurealm ensured the algorithm’s reliability across diverse use cases while significantly optimizing the testing lifecycle.

Business Context

The client required a rigorous validation process for a complex audio algorithm to ensure high-fidelity performance in silicon. Key project drivers included:
Complex Validation Needs: The sophisticated nature of the DSP algorithm demanded validation across a wide variety of scenarios.
Efficiency Requirements: There was a critical need to reduce setup and execution time to accelerate the product development timeline.
Full Lifecycle Testing: The scope spanned both pre-silicon (on FPGA) and post-silicon functional validation to ensure hardware-software parity.

Solutions

Neurealm implemented a technology-driven validation framework using industry-standard tools and custom automation:
Hybrid Automation Environment: Developed a unique environment where hardware modules and Matlab models coexist, allowing for seamless comparison and verification.Advanced Scripting & Analysis: Utilized MATLAB for scripting measurement algorithms, analysis, and overall environment automation.
Data Capture & Hardware Platforms: Employed National Instruments DAQ for analog data capture and an FPGA platform for early-stage pre-silicon validation.
End-to-End Test Management: Managed the entire cycle of test script development, execution, and comprehensive result analysis.

Download Case Study